The Power of Professional Laundering
Hotels rely on professional laundering services to maintain the whiteness of their sheets. These services utilize industrial-grade washing machines and high-quality detergents that are specifically designed to remove tough stains and maintain the brightness of fabrics. The combination of powerful cleaning agents, hot water, and extended washing cycles ensures that even the most stubborn stains are eradicated, leaving the sheets looking as good as new.
Bleaching and Optical Brighteners
To achieve that extra level of whiteness, hotels often employ bleaching agents and optical brighteners. Bleaching agents, such as hydrogen peroxide or chlorine bleach, help to remove any remaining stains or discoloration. Optical brighteners, on the other hand, are chemicals that absorb ultraviolet light and emit blue light, making the sheets appear brighter and whiter to the human eye.
